2020数据库都是什么语言做的

回复

共3条回复 我来回复
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    2020年的数据库可以使用多种不同的编程语言来开发。以下是几种常见的数据库开发语言:

    1. SQL(Structured Query Language):SQL是一种用于管理和操作关系型数据库的标准化语言。几乎所有的关系型数据库管理系统(RDBMS)都支持SQL,包括MySQL、Oracle、SQL Server等。SQL语言通过使用各种命令来创建、修改和查询数据库中的表和数据。

    2. Python:Python是一种简单易用的高级编程语言,也被广泛用于数据库开发。Python提供了多个用于连接和操作数据库的第三方库,如SQLite、MySQL Connector、psycopg2等。开发人员可以使用Python编写脚本来执行各种数据库操作,如查询、插入、更新和删除数据。

    3. Java:Java是一种跨平台的面向对象编程语言,也被广泛用于数据库开发。Java提供了多个用于连接和操作数据库的API,如JDBC(Java Database Connectivity)。开发人员可以使用Java编写程序来连接数据库、执行SQL语句并处理查询结果。

    4. C#:C#是微软开发的一种面向对象的编程语言,用于开发Windows应用程序和Web应用程序。C#提供了多个用于连接和操作数据库的API,如ADO.NET(ActiveX Data Objects.NET)。开发人员可以使用C#编写程序来连接数据库、执行SQL语句并处理查询结果。

    5. JavaScript:JavaScript是一种用于开发Web应用程序的脚本语言,也可以用于数据库开发。JavaScript提供了多个用于连接和操作数据库的库,如MongoDB的Mongoose库、MySQL的mysql库等。开发人员可以使用JavaScript编写脚本来连接数据库、执行查询和更新操作。

    需要注意的是,不同的数据库管理系统支持不同的编程语言,开发人员应根据具体的数据库选择合适的开发语言。此外,还可以使用ORM(对象关系映射)工具,如Hibernate、Entity Framework等,来简化数据库开发过程。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    2020年的数据库系统使用了多种不同的编程语言来实现。下面我将列举一些常见的数据库及其使用的编程语言。

    1. MySQL:MySQL是一种开源关系型数据库管理系统,使用C和C++编写。

    2. Oracle:Oracle是一种商业关系型数据库管理系统,使用C和C++编写。

    3. Microsoft SQL Server:Microsoft SQL Server是一种商业关系型数据库管理系统,使用C和C++编写。

    4. PostgreSQL:PostgreSQL是一种开源关系型数据库管理系统,使用C编写。

    5. MongoDB:MongoDB是一种开源NoSQL数据库管理系统,使用C++编写。

    6. Redis:Redis是一种开源内存数据库,使用C语言编写。

    7. SQLite:SQLite是一种嵌入式关系型数据库管理系统,使用C编写。

    此外,还有许多其他数据库系统,使用不同的编程语言进行开发。不同的数据库系统选择不同的编程语言,主要是根据其设计目标、性能需求和开发团队的技术背景等因素来决定。

    1年前 0条评论
  • 飞飞的头像
    飞飞
    Worktile&PingCode市场小伙伴
    评论

    2020年,数据库系统可以使用多种不同的编程语言来开发。以下是一些常用的数据库系统和它们所使用的编程语言:

    1. MySQL:MySQL是一种关系型数据库管理系统,使用C和C++语言进行开发。它支持多种编程语言的接口,如Java、Python、PHP等。

    2. Oracle:Oracle是另一种流行的关系型数据库管理系统,使用C和C++语言进行开发。它也支持多种编程语言的接口,如Java、Python、C#等。

    3. Microsoft SQL Server:Microsoft SQL Server是微软开发的关系型数据库管理系统,使用C和C++语言进行开发。它支持多种编程语言的接口,如C#、Java、Python等。

    4. PostgreSQL:PostgreSQL是一个开源的关系型数据库管理系统,使用C语言进行开发。它支持多种编程语言的接口,如Java、Python、C++等。

    5. MongoDB:MongoDB是一个开源的非关系型数据库管理系统,使用C++语言进行开发。它支持多种编程语言的接口,如Python、Java、JavaScript等。

    6. Redis:Redis是一个开源的内存数据库,使用C语言进行开发。它支持多种编程语言的接口,如Java、Python、C++等。

    7. Cassandra:Cassandra是一个开源的分布式数据库管理系统,使用Java语言进行开发。它也支持多种编程语言的接口,如Python、C++、C#等。

    需要注意的是,虽然每个数据库系统都有自己的主要开发语言,但它们通常都支持多种编程语言的接口,以便开发人员可以使用自己熟悉的编程语言与数据库进行交互和操作。因此,开发人员可以根据自己的需求和偏好选择适合的编程语言来开发和操作数据库。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部